| | Post: 5 | Registrato il: 11/12/2019
| Età: 18 | Utente Junior | 2016 | | OFFLINE | |
|
17/12/2019 17:08 | |
Buonasera a tutti,
sono a chiedere aiuto un'altra volta.
Nel file che allegherò ho bisogno di utilizzare la funzione cerca tramite textbox (mi dovrebbe ricercare anche parte del nome).
Se mi trova il valore inserito nella textbox allora mi dovrà selezionare la riga completa del valore che ho cercato; altrimenti mi dirà con un msgbox "valore non trovato" e mi selezionerà l'ultima riga vuota disponibile per inserire il valore. Ho provato a fare un form che troverete ma non è corretto in quanto mi da alcuni errori. Sapete aiutarmi? Grazie in anticipo a tutti [Modificato da ciofede 17/12/2019 17:09] |
|
| | Post: 3.621 | Registrato il: 03/04/2013
| Utente Master | Excel 2000 - 2013 | | OFFLINE | |
|
18/12/2019 09:23 | |
Buona giornata, @ciofede; al posto di TextBox pensavo di proporti ComboBox.
Cosa ne pensi?
Giuseppe
Windows XP - Excel 2000
Windows 10 - Excel 2013 |
| | Post: 5 | Registrato il: 11/12/2019
| Età: 18 | Utente Junior | 2016 | | OFFLINE | |
|
18/12/2019 09:44 | |
Buongiorno @GiuseppeMN,
va benissimo.
Mi puoi buttare giù qualcosa in merito? |
| | Post: 3.625 | Registrato il: 03/04/2013
| Utente Master | Excel 2000 - 2013 | | OFFLINE | |
|
18/12/2019 12:02 | |
Buona giornata, @ciofede; se ho interpretato correttamente la Tua richiesta, potresti provare il File in allegato.
Ctrl+a per aprire UserForm.
Iniziando a scrivere in ComboBox verrà proposto il primo Record corrispondente; nel caso in cui esistano Articoli omonimi (esempio: Penna, Matita) si potrà aprire il Menu contestuale collegato all'icona ▼ presente alla fine del ComboBox e selezionare il Record desiderato.
La selezione andrà validata con Invio.
Nel caso in cui la descrizione non corrisponda ad un Articolo già presente nel Dataset, dopo l'Invio, verrà implementato il Codice "ID" in Colonna "A" e la "Descrizione" del Nuovo articolo in Colonna "C".
Giuseppe
Windows XP - Excel 2000
Windows 10 - Excel 2013 |
| | Post: 6 | Registrato il: 11/12/2019
| Età: 18 | Utente Junior | 2016 | | OFFLINE | |
|
18/12/2019 12:22 | |
Ti ringrazio tantissimo!!
Funziona alla perfezione.
Grazie ancora @GiuseppeMN |
| | Post: 3.626 | Registrato il: 03/04/2013
| Utente Master | Excel 2000 - 2013 | | OFFLINE | |
|
18/12/2019 20:14 | |
Buona sera, @ciofede; grazie del riscontro, non è sempre così scontato.
Potrebbe essere interessante valutare l'opportunità di utilizzare UserForm leggermente modificato come da immagine in allegato.
A disposizione.
Buona serata.
Giuseppe
Windows XP - Excel 2000
Windows 10 - Excel 2013 |
| | Post: 7 | Registrato il: 11/12/2019
| Età: 18 | Utente Junior | 2016 | | OFFLINE | |
|
19/12/2019 07:34 | |
Buongiorno @GiuseppeMN,
sarebbe perfetto!
E' possibile avere il codice VBA in merito?
|
| | Post: 3.627 | Registrato il: 03/04/2013
| Utente Master | Excel 2000 - 2013 | | OFFLINE | |
|
19/12/2019 16:04 | |
Buon pomeriggio, @ciofede; leggo solo ora la Tua richiesta in risposta #7.
Allego il File Cerca e seleziona Rev 02.xlsm
Giuseppe
Windows XP - Excel 2000
Windows 10 - Excel 2013 |
| | Post: 8 | Registrato il: 11/12/2019
| Età: 18 | Utente Junior | 2016 | | OFFLINE | |
|
20/12/2019 07:38 | |
Grazie mille! @GiuseppeMN
Funziona benissimo!!
|
|
|